14395 Saratoga Ave Saratoga, CA 95070-5993
This exceptional 9,840 square foot executive office building, located at 14395 Saratoga Avenue in Saratoga, California, presents a compelling investment opportunity. Built in 1982, this single-story property boasts a highly desirable and flexible floor plan, easily divisible to suit a variety of tenant needs. The building's prime location in Santa Clara County, zip code 95070, offers excellent visibility and accessibility. The asking price is $5,150,000. The property features prominent monument signage, enhancing its visibility and brand presence.
